Tin scrap refers to the leftover pieces or fragments of tin that are generated from industrial processes, manufacturing, or the disposal of tin-based products. As a widely used metal, tin often finds its way into various applications, including food packaging, automotive components, and electronic devices. When products made from tin reach the end of their lifecycle or are no longer functional, their remnants can be recycled and repurposed, which not only reduces waste but also conserves natural resources. The process of recycling tin scrap involves collecting, sorting, and processing the material, allowing it to be melted down and transformed into new products, thereby minimizing the environmental impact associated with tin mining and production.

Despite its many benefits, there are challenges in the tin scrap recycling industry, including the need for efficient sorting technologies and the management of contamination with other metals or materials. However, advancements in recycling technologies and practices are continually improving the quality and yield of recycled tin, making it a viable alternative to virgin tin sources.
